Использование Fusion Tables API версии 1.0 с объектом запроса визуализации Google: разъяснение, пожалуйста

В связи с предстоящим прекращением поддержки API Fusion Tables SQL в январе я хочу убедиться, что мое приложение продолжает работать должным образом.

Я использую API визуализации Google для запроса таблиц Fusion следующим образом:

...
var queryText = encodeURIComponent(querySelect + " FROM " + FT_MarkerTableID + queryWhere);               
var query = new google.visualization.Query('http://www.google.com/fusiontables/gvizdata?tq=' + queryText); 

query.send(getData);
...

В документации API визуализации по-прежнему есть ссылки на старый API SQL Fusion Tables, а не на API Fusion Tables версии 1.0.

Мой вопрос: могу ли я просто использовать новую конечную точку URL https://www.googleapis.com/fusiontables/ и ожидайте того же функционала. Кажется, что эта новая конечная точка не имеет "gvizdata" в корневом пути... http://www.google.com/fusiontables/gvizdata по-прежнему доступен после закрытия 14 января 2013 года? Это просто "api/query", который будет недоступен.

Я был бы признателен за некоторые рекомендации по этому вопросу.


person Howard    schedule 05.12.2012    source источник


Ответы (1)


Конечная точка http://www.google.com/fusiontables/gvizdata отделена от SQL API. и не будет закрыт с помощью SQL API.

Если вы используете gvizdata API для визуализации, вы можете оставить свое приложение как есть. Однако, если вы используете его только для доступа к данным, мы настоятельно рекомендуем вам перейти на API версии 1.0.

person Warren    schedule 05.12.2012